FareLogic evaluates shipping-fee rules on every checkout request, so a misconfigured instance produces visible pricing errors within minutes. If support receives reports of incorrect surcharges, first check whether the rules bundle version in the health endpoint matches the one announced in the release notes. Do not hot-edit rules in production; escalate to the pricing team instead. When restarting the evaluator after an incident, verify it boots with the expected settings, which are listed below for reference.

settings of fahag-haduf:
[ulaox]
port = 8443
region = south-2
host = ulaox.lumiccorp.internal
timeout_ms = 500
retries = 8

**Q: How do I access the Brindlewood partner SFTP drop?**

New hires at Fennimore Logistics should first request the drop role from their team lead, then verify the host fingerprint against the onboarding wiki before connecting. Files from Brindlewood arrive nightly and must not be renamed. If the service account is ever locked out, recovery requires the passphrase held by the integrations team, shown below.

recovery phrase for yajop-tagef: quenael-zoriel-aldael-quenax-druion

Subject: Crossword feed cutover — what on-call needs

Hi team,

Ahead of Thursday's cutover, the Gridlark puzzle generator will serve partner feeds from the new endpoint. Rate limits and grid-format versions are unchanged; only the auth header differs. If overnight generation stalls, restart the feed worker before escalating. For verification calls against the new endpoint, use the credential below.

login token, kawef-fadug: eyJhbGciOiJIUzI1NiIsInR5cCI6IkpXVCJ9.eyJzdWIiOiIvgannpIn0.Zx3AfanE

I've been running the Sledrunner load suite against the staging checkout flow ahead of the Thornwick release. Scenarios cover cart, payment, and the new gift-wrap step; target is 400 RPS sustained with p95 under 800ms. Current blocker: the payment stub flakes above 300 RPS — retry logic is in the harness config. Results dashboards are in the Perf space. The load-test credentials vault re-locked after my account was offboarded, so to resume runs, unlock it with the recovery passphrase below.

strongbox words: oliael-gilax-lamael